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2009.11.15;
Скачать: CL | DM;

Вниз

импорт данных в MSSQL2000 из БД Access   Найти похожие ветки 

 
Анна   (2009-09-29 09:38) [0]

В Enterprise Manager-е сделала импорт из БД Access в MSSQL2000. Все таблицы перенеслись  вместе с данными корректно.  Но первичные ключи и внешние связи между таблицами не сохранились. Думала, что с помощью  скриптов назначу ключи и связи между табл. в MSSQL2000. Но в Access-е не нашла, как выполнить скрипт к табл.
Можно ли перенести из Access-а ключи и связи и как это сделать? Подскажите пожалуйста.


 
Анна   (2009-09-29 17:43) [1]

Может кто-нибудь делал? Дайте пож-та совет, с какой стороны подступиться. Первичные ключи можно руками назначить, а вот внешние... их много таблиц, сложно не ошибиться...


 
12 ©   (2009-09-29 21:50) [2]

открыть диаграмы, да нарисовать стрелочки, ключики?


 
Amoeba ©   (2009-09-29 22:13) [3]


> первичные ключи и внешние связи между таблицами не сохранились
>

В таком случае восстанавливайте их ручками. На чудо не надейтесь.


 
Анна   (2009-09-30 10:01) [4]


> Amoeba ©   (29.09.09 22:13) [3]

А я надеялась на чудо.... :((


 
sniknik ©   (2009-09-30 10:21) [5]

в принципе можно написать программу импорта, информация о внешних ключах получается через OpenSchema, правда только о наличии (что на что ссылается), а не как составлен (может поэтому и нет полноценного переноса), т.е. если этого факта достаточно и у вас сделано однотипно... почему бы и нет. боюсь только усилий на это потратится больше чем на "ручной" перенос.
и кстати не знаю, не пользовался но должен быть экспорт структуры в sql скрипт (тот же dtc возможно может) , т.е. попробовать получить скрипт, поправить его под другую базу и выполнить... хотя опять же, а как он эти внешние ключи/индексы определит х.з.


 
Анна   (2009-09-30 10:40) [6]


> sniknik ©   (30.09.09 10:21) [5]


спасибо за ответ. попробую через скрипты. Напишу, как и что у меня получиться.



Страницы: 1 вся ветка

Текущий архив: 2009.11.15;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.013 c
15-1252385906
oxffff
2009-09-08 08:58
2009.11.15
Звенигород. 22-24 сентября. Honeywell.


2-1254216265
AlexDan
2009-09-29 13:24
2009.11.15
rave reports


15-1253305803
Юрий
2009-09-19 00:30
2009.11.15
С днем рождения ! 19 сентября 2009 суббота


2-1254145991
faiwer
2009-09-28 17:53
2009.11.15
FIB, TMemoryStream, TRichEdit


2-1254472113
Nutz
2009-10-02 12:28
2009.11.15
DesignIntf, DesignEditors